Distribution of the Surname Balderaz

Analyzing the frequency and distribution of the surname Balderaz provides insight into its migratory patterns and demographic significance. Based on the available data, we can observe that the surname is most prevalent in the United States, followed by Mexico and then the Philippines.

Balderaz in the United States

With an incidence of 448 individuals bearing the surname, the United States serves as the primary hub for those with the last name Balderaz. The rise of this surname in the U.S. can be attributed to various waves of immigration, especially from Latin America. The integration of Hispanic surnames into the wider American social fabric reflects the rich tapestry of cultures that have shaped modern American society.

Balderaz in Mexico

In Mexico, the surname Balderaz has an incidence of 80. The name likely has strong familial ties to the regions in which it is prevalent. Balderaz in the Philippines

Interestingly, the name Balderaz is also found in the Philippines, where the incidence is recorded at 23. The presence of a Spanish-derived surname in the Philippines is a direct result of the colonial period when the Philippines was under Spanish rule for over three centuries.
